Intact Skin
Skin that remains unbroken and healthy, effectively serving its function as a barrier against external harm.
Intravenous Infusion
The administration of liquid substances directly into a vein as a therapeutic treatment.
Hepatitis B
A viral infection that affects the liver, transmitted through contact with infected bodily fluids, which can lead to chronic liver disease, cirrhosis, and liver cancer.
Nonactivated Safe Needle
A needle design that includes safety features to prevent needle-stick injuries but requires manual activation by the healthcare provider.
